Autor Tópico: Criar atalho pelo terminal  (Lida 23328 vezes)

Offline harryabreu

  • Usuário Ubuntu
  • *
  • Mensagens: 42
    • Ver perfil
Criar atalho pelo terminal
« Online: 25 de Outubro de 2007, 07:20 »
Oi, eu instalei dois programas um é o Spe um ide para Python e outro o Houdini programa 3d, ambos pedem para com o terminal navegar até a pasta e depois dar um ou dois comandos para abrir o programa.
Como eu faço para criar um atalho no desktop ou nos aplicativos da barra de menu do desktop para poder abrir um e/ou outro?
Pelo sistema convencional eu não estou conseguindo... :-[
Obrigado.
(Se esse tópico estiver no lugar errado desculpe mas não sabia onde postar)

Offline Felix

  • Equipe Ubuntu
  • Usuário Ubuntu
  • *****
  • Mensagens: 3.068
    • Ver perfil
    • Alexsandro Felix
Re: Criar atalho pelo terminal
« Resposta #1 Online: 25 de Outubro de 2007, 08:05 »
botão direito do mouse na área de trabalho  - criar lançador

ou

pelo terminal, você pode dar uma olhada no comando ln

Offline misterioso

  • Usuário Ubuntu
  • *
  • Mensagens: 154
    • Ver perfil
Re: Criar atalho pelo terminal
« Resposta #2 Online: 25 de Outubro de 2007, 10:18 »
bem eu tenho mania (naum sei se eh bom mas...) de criar link simbolicos para abrir o programa  em qualquer canto, assim como vc pode abrir o firefox no "alt+f2" ou no terminal...

para fazer isso eu faço assim:
1 - vamos supor que o programa em questao esteja instalado na pasta /home/usuario/programa/arquivo  (onde arquivo eh o "programa executavel" que inicia o programa

2 - digite no terminal
Código: [Selecionar]
ln -s /home/usuario/programa/[color=red]arquivo[/color] /usr/bin
ps SE NAO CRIAR ESTE LINK SIMBOLICO substitua "arquivo" (que vc verá abaixo) por todo o caminho ate o arquivo (neste caso /home/usuario/programa/arquivo )

ai agora vc pode criar um atalho no desktop ou na painel do gnome:
no desktop
1 - clica com o direito em uma area vazia (sem icone) e escolhe Criar Lançador....
2 - na janela que abrir ...
             tipo: aplicacao
             Nome: o nome que você desejar dar ao atalho
             comando: arquivo ( o nome acima citado (em vermelho) )
             comentario pode deixar em branco
3 - clica em OK!

clicando no icone do lado esquerdo, voce podera escolher um icone para o seu atalho

no painel do gnome
1 - Clica com o direito em uma area vazia do painel
2 - clica em adicionar ao painel
3 - lançador de aplicativos personalizado
4 - na janela que abrir ...
             tipo: aplicacao
             Nome: o nome que você desejar dar ao atalho
             comando: arquivo ( o nome acima citado (em vermelho))
             comentario pode deixar em branco
5 - clica em OK!

Offline harryabreu

  • Usuário Ubuntu
  • *
  • Mensagens: 42
    • Ver perfil
Re: Criar atalho pelo terminal
« Resposta #3 Online: 25 de Outubro de 2007, 14:50 »
Legal eu vou tentar ah mais uma coisa o programa não executa automaticamente depende de uma ordem que eu dou no terminal.
Como eu faço para embutir esse comando no atalho?
Ex: primeiro eu vou na pasta (pelo terminal) cd /home/usuario/houdini   quando estou lá pelo terminal devo dar mais dois comandos um que ativa o programa e outro que inicializa.

Quando tento criar um lançador ele não entende tanta ordem.

Obrigado vou tentar. ;)

alarcon

  • Visitante
Re: Criar atalho pelo terminal
« Resposta #4 Online: 25 de Outubro de 2007, 15:36 »
Oi, eu instalei dois programas um é o Spe um ide para Python e outro o Houdini programa 3d, ambos pedem para com o terminal navegar até a pasta e depois dar um ou dois comandos para abrir o programa.
Como eu faço para criar um atalho no desktop ou nos aplicativos da barra de menu do desktop para poder abrir um e/ou outro?
Pelo sistema convencional eu não estou conseguindo... :-[
Obrigado.
(Se esse tópico estiver no lugar errado desculpe mas não sabia onde postar)

Para o Spe:

Agora vamos criar uma entrada no menu para executar o programa, abra o terminal e digite:

sudo gedit /usr/share/applications/spe.desktop

e coloque isso aqui neste arquivo vazio:

Citar
[Desktop Entry]
Name=Spe
Comment=ide para Python
Exec=/path/
Icon=/usr/share/pixmaps/idle.xpm
Terminal=false
Type=Application
Categories=Application;Development;

salve e feche.


agora é só ir no menu Aplicações > Programação > Spe


Para o Houdini:

Agora vamos criar uma entrada no menu para executar o programa, abra o terminal e digite:

sudo gedit /usr/share/applications/houdini.desktop

e coloque isso aqui neste arquivo vazio:


Citar
[Desktop Entry]
Name=Houdini
Comment=programa 3d
Exec=/path/
Icon=
Terminal=false
Type=Application
Categories=Graphics;Photography;GNOME;GTK;

salve e feche.

agora é só ir no menu Aplicações > Gráficos > Houdini

OBS: A parte em vermelho é o caminho do executável de cada programa. Se for necessário alguns parâmetro digite no local em vermelho. Por exemplo para o firewall firestarter seria assim:

Exec=sudo /usr/sbin/firestarter --start-hidden

Em icon= você também pode colocar o caminho para um ícone que você deseja que represente o programa. Veja que no primeiro caso coloquei um, mais nem sei se no seu sistema tem este ícone.

« Última modificação: 25 de Outubro de 2007, 15:44 por alarcon »

Offline AquaMan

  • Usuário Ubuntu
  • *
  • Mensagens: 138
  • <Ubunteiro desde jul/07> Hardy Haron
    • Ver perfil
Re: Criar atalho pelo terminal
« Resposta #5 Online: 25 de Outubro de 2007, 16:18 »
alarcon,
guardando essa na minha listinha de dicas!
 :)

Abs

(AMD Athlon 64 3.5Ghz/1Gb RAM/80Gb+250Gb/Geforce FX 6200 128Mb/Palm T5)

Offline harryabreu

  • Usuário Ubuntu
  • *
  • Mensagens: 42
    • Ver perfil
Re: Criar atalho pelo terminal
« Resposta #6 Online: 26 de Outubro de 2007, 15:40 »
Muito obrigado assim que eu fizer (muito mas muito em breve) ::)
Já posto os resultados.
Obrigado.